Abstract
The collection consists of two large (25 inches x 20 inches) scrapbooks, each approximately 60 pages. The scrapbooks primarily contain newspaper clippings related to the research, outreach, and projects of the Washington State University College of Engineering and Architecture and its faculty.

Biography/History

The departments which became the College of Engineering and Architecture at Washington State University were in place when the school opened in 1892, with the first graduates in 1897. In 1946, a reorganization established the Washington State Institute of Technology as the entity which included the academic departments as the College of Engineering, the School of Mines, the Division of Industrial Research and the Division of Industrial Service. The Institute was again reorganized in July 1966 into a College of Engineering with academic departments, a Research Division and a Technical Extension Service. In 1984, it was redefined as the College of Engineering and Architecture.

Scope and Content

The collection consists of two large (25 inches x 20 inches) scrapbooks, each approximately 60 pages. The scrapbooks primarily contain newspaper clippings related to the research, outreach, and projects of the Washington State University College of Engineering and Architecture and its faculty.

Due to the age of the clippings and the glue used in pasting them into the scrapbooks, many of the clippings are coming loose. Care should be used in moving and in opening these volumes.
